We are seeking an experienced staff nurse to join our emergency department at Queens Hospital Burton. Working in our ED, you will gain experience across all areas of the department - Pitstop, Majors, Resus, Minors. As a dual ED, we serve both adults and children, and comprehensive training will be provided for all aspects of care.
We demonstrate our commitment to our teams through excellent development and progression opportunities, beginning with a comprehensive induction programme. We are proud to nurture and support our nurses to deliver the very best care, embodying our values of pride, respect, empathy, consideration, compassion, and dignity.
The ED is an exciting environment, with strong teamwork and multidisciplinary collaboration ensuring all new starters feel supported and welcomed. During your induction, you will have access to various learning opportunities such as triage competency, cannulation and venipuncture, and ILS/PILs. Our dedicated education team provides in-house training, study days, and support to keep you up to date with mandatory training.
The post holder will prioritize, assess, plan, evaluate, and deliver high-standard care, working closely with the multidisciplinary team and contributing to clinical governance. You will act as a mentor/preceptor to junior staff and pre-registration students, participating fully in structured competency-based programmes across all areas of the ED.

Key Facts:
* We see on average 4,810 outpatient appointments daily.
* We are the 4th busiest Trauma & Orthopaedic outpatient department in England, with an average of 2,077 per week.
* An average of 1,115 patients are seen in A&E across our network daily, making us the 3rd largest in the country.
* Our hospitals admit about 195 emergency patients daily.
* Last year, we performed nearly 33,700 planned surgical operations in our 57 theatres.
* We are one of only 7 Trusts nationally with more than 50 operating theatres.
* We conduct over 140 elective procedures each working day.
* UHDB is a research-active university hospital with a broad portfolio of clinical trials and research opportunities for staff.
